Protein p<sup> 16INK4A</sup> expression in cervical intraepithelial neoplasia and invasive squamous cell carcinoma of uterine cervix
The association of human papilloma virus (HPV) infection and cervical intraepithelial neoplasia (CIN) is well recognized. Interaction of HPV oncogenic proteins with cellular regulatory proteins leads to up regulation of <i>p16<sup> INK4A</sup> , a CDK inhibitor</i>, which is...
